The emphasis on empowering patients to take an active role in their care reflects a fundamental principle of patient education as highlighted by the BKAT. This approach fosters a deeper understanding of their conditions, treatment options, and self-management strategies. When patients are encouraged to participate actively, they are more likely to adhere to treatment plans, make informed decisions about their health, and engage in preventative measures. This engagement not only enhances their knowledge but also builds their confidence in managing their health, ultimately leading to better health outcomes.

Options that suggest a focus solely on medication or minimal information diverge from the holistic approach advocated by effective patient education. Providing limited information can hinder a patient’s ability to make informed choices and may lead to confusion or disengagement. Similarly, documenting education without involving the patient overlooks the importance of their input and personal experiences, which are critical components of effective communication and education in the healthcare setting.
